Output e6623f39dcd3daea2120a3ddb81e5cd04c165401d4fe0a6ffc9b49211c263d65:3

value
5313602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dba8546b49a1e2e21b3d5dfb49eb1915b3a0ce61 OP_EQUAL
address
3MiTZK2DzgWG4GyNdkDmwbt5CVvrpMuCNk
transaction
e6623f39dcd3daea2120a3ddb81e5cd04c165401d4fe0a6ffc9b49211c263d65
spent
true